Why Do Veterans Choose St. Petersburg for VA Home Purchases?
St. Petersburg is home to the Bay Pines VA Medical Center and has one of the largest veteran populations in Tampa Bay. The city's diverse neighborhoods β from downtown condos to suburban family homes β offer something for every veteran homebuyer.
Florida has no state income tax, which means military retirement pay, VA disability compensation, and active-duty BAH go further here than in many other states. In St. Petersburg specifically, the combination of Pinellas County services, local amenities, and housing inventory creates a strong environment for VA-backed purchases.

How Does a VA Loan Work in St. Petersburg?
A VA loan in St. Petersburg works the same as anywhere else in the country, but local factors matter. You start by obtaining your Certificate of Eligibility (COE) from the VA, then get pre-approved with a VA-approved lender. Once you find a home in St. Petersburg, the lender orders a VA appraisal to confirm the property meets minimum requirements and the purchase price is reasonable.
The key advantages remain the same: $0 down payment, no private mortgage insurance (PMI), competitive interest rates, and limited closing costs. The VA funding fee β currently 2.15% for first-time use with no down payment β can be rolled into the loan amount. Veterans with service-connected disabilities are exempt from the funding fee entirely.
In Pinellas County, property taxes and homeowners insurance are additional costs to budget for. Florida offers property tax exemptions for veterans with service-connected disabilities β ranging from partial exemptions to full exemptions for 100% disabled veterans. What Should You Expect When House Hunting in St. Petersburg?
St. Petersburg is a vibrant city with neighborhoods ranging from historic Old Northeast bungalows to suburban family homes in the south end. The downtown area has undergone significant revitalization with restaurants, breweries, and cultural venues. Veterans who prioritize walkability, culture, and proximity to Bay Pines VA find St. Petersburg hard to beat. Waterfront homes are available along Tampa Bay and Boca Ciega Bay, though flood insurance requirements vary by neighborhood.

Can I use a VA loan to buy a home in St. Petersburg?
Yes. VA loans can be used to purchase any eligible property in St. Petersburg, Pinellas County. There are no geographic restrictions on VA loan eligibility β if you qualify for a VA loan, you can buy in St. Petersburg. The home must meet VA minimum property requirements, which most single-family homes in St. Petersburg satisfy.

What should I know about VA appraisals in St. Petersburg?
VA appraisals in St. Petersburg follow the same standards as anywhere in Florida. The VA appraiser ensures the home meets minimum property requirements β safe, sound, and sanitary. St. Petersburg's established housing stock generally appraises well because there are strong comparable sales in the area. How much do I need for a down payment on a home in St. Petersburg?
With a VA loan, you need $0 for a down payment β that is not a typo. VA loans allow 100% financing, meaning you can buy a home in St. Petersburg without putting any money down. You will still have closing costs (typically 2-4% of the purchase price), but sellers in St. Petersburg can contribute up to 4% toward your closing costs as part of the negotiation.
